Supporting Employee Caregivers: Addressing Mental Health Challenges Head-On

The anxiety and depression that caregivers often experience can be particularly burdensome for employees who are caring for a loved one with a mental health condition. As many as 70% of family caregivers exhibit signs of depression, and caregiving costs U.S. employers $210.5 billion each year in lost productivity, increased medical costs, and absenteeism. In this article, we will explore the prevalence of depression and anxiety in older adults, the role of employers in providing mental health support, the importance of a support system, the utilization of Employee Assistance Programs (EAP) crisis counseling, leveraging technology for benefit utilization, and the implementation of supportive policies.

Statistics on Caregiver Depression

Caregiving takes a significant toll on the mental health of employees. Up to 70% of family caregivers experience symptoms of depression due to the responsibilities and challenges they face. The financial impact on employers is also substantial, with caregiving costs amounting to billions each year. Recognizing these statistics emphasizes the need for employers to take proactive measures in supporting their employees’ mental well-being.

The prevalence of depression and anxiety in older adults is significant, with approximately 7 million individuals aged 65 and older experiencing these mental health conditions. Moreover, 50% of people in that age range also struggle with anxiety. This highlights the vulnerability of older adults to mental health challenges and emphasizes the importance of workplace support for employees who are caregiving for older loved ones.

Importance of a Support System

A strong support system is key for anyone facing mental health challenges. Employers should prioritize creating supportive networks for employees who are caregivers. This can include establishing employee resource groups, hosting support groups or workshops, and providing opportunities for peer connections. By fostering a sense of community and support in the workplace, employers can alleviate the burden carried by caregivers.

Using EAP Crisis Counseling

In situations where employees face more pressing mental health needs, EAP crisis counseling can provide timely intervention. By offering confidential counseling services, employers enable employees to address challenging situations before they escalate into crises. Encouraging employees to take advantage of these resources demonstrates the employer’s commitment to supporting employee well-being.

Leveraging Technology for Benefit Utilization

Employers can leverage technology to encourage the utilization of mental health benefits. Making benefit information easily accessible via an online portal or mobile app can ensure that employees are aware of the resources available to them. Sending periodic reminders and providing educational materials through digital platforms can also help employees better understand and utilize the mental health support offered by their employer.

Implementation of Supportive Policies

Implementing policies that assist caregivers in managing their diverse responsibilities is essential. Flexible work arrangements, such as remote work options or flexible hours, can accommodate caregiving duties and create a better work-life balance. Paid leave programs for caregiving purposes can also alleviate financial stress and provide employees with the necessary time to care for their loved ones. These policies not only support caregivers in their responsibilities but also send a message that their employer recognizes their challenges and prioritizes meaningful support.
